PROPYLUX® CN-F (Conductive Polypropylene) Non-sloughing, carbon-fiber-filled material with good chemical resistance, high strength and stiffness, and good temperature resistance to 215° F. This material is light weight, easily machined and fabricated, and has good overall mechanical properties.

Advantages:
  • Very good chemical resistance
  • Easily machined
  • Cost effective
  • Durable
  • Lightweight
  • Weldable

Applications:
  • Semiconductor/electronic components
  • Automotive assembly equipment
  • Business machine manufacturing components
  • Explosives handling equipment

PhysicalNominal ValueUnitTest Method
Specific Gravity 0.978g/cm³ASTM D792
Water Absorption (24 hr)0.010%ASTM D570
HardnessNominal ValueUnitTest Method
Durometer Hardness (Shore D)63ASTM D2240
MechanicalNominal ValueUnitTest Method
Tensile Strength (Yield)65.5MPaASTM D638
Tensile Elongation (Break)2.5%ASTM D638
Flexural Modulus 5170MPaASTM D790
Flexural Strength 75.8MPaASTM D790
ImpactNominal ValueUnitTest Method
Notched Izod Impact 59J/mASTM D256
Unnotched Izod Impact 240J/mASTM D256
ThermalNominal ValueUnitTest Method
Deflection Temperature Under Load (1.8 MPa, Unannealed)121°CASTM D648
ElectricalNominal ValueUnitTest Method
Surface Resistivity 1.0E+2 to 1.0E+6ohmsASTM D257
Volume Resistivity 1.0E+2 to 1.0E+6ohms·cmASTM D257
Static Decay < 0.1secMIL B-81705
FlammabilityNominal ValueUnitTest Method
Flame Rating HBUL 94
